Licenses
Your teams will be authors of their work, and it means that you will need to take decisions about copyrights.
Your Teams Must Be Able To:
- Choose an appropriate License to publish the products (Files and Diaries)
- Decide if you can use or not the products of another team, depending on the Licenses
Your Duties as Licenses Expert Group:
- Supervise that the contents offered on the platform of your teams are correctly Licensed
- Detect Copyright infringements (Authors not mentioned, etc.)
- Construct a phylogenetic tree, representing all the Files generated by each Team, including for each File, the used License. We will call it the Copyright Tree
The tree will have several ancestral Files, and show which Files have been used as a departing point by other Teams, which Files have not been used by anyone, etc.
